IFDD Francophonie Abbreviation

IFDD has various meanings in the Francophonie category. Discover the full forms, definitions, and usage contexts of IFDD in Francophonie.

Institut De La Francophonie Pour Le DéVeloppement Durable
Francophonie

Citation

Last updated: